Ekuinas to distribute RM120 million to the bumiputera community

Due to its strong performance over the years, Ekuiti Nasional Berhad (Ekuinas) will be distributing RM120 million of its gains to Yayasan Pelaburan Bumiputra (YPB) for the benefit of its Bumiputera unit holders of trust funds managed by Permodalan Nasional Berhad (PNB).

The presentation ceremony to PNB was witnessed by Yang Amat Berhormat Tan Sri Dato’ Haji Muhyiddin Haji Mohd. Yassin, the Prime Minister of Malaysia.

The distribution of RM120 million is derived from the gains recorded from Ekuinas’ maiden fund, Ekuinas Direct (Tranche I) Fund, as it has fully divested and closed.

This brings the total distribution to PNB to RM320 million, following the RM200 million that was disbursed in 2014.

PNB was identified as the suitable institution for distribution as it has the best platform given its wide reach of Bumiputera unit trust holders, which is in line with Ekuinas’ social objective of generating Bumiputera wealth in an impactful manner.

Ekuinas developed a framework for distribution where the principal amount recovered from its investments will be re-invested for future investments. The gains generated will be allocated between expanding further investment activities and its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) programmes under ILTIZAM, and the surplus will then be allocated for distribution to the Bumiputera community.

The returns from the crystallisations of Ekuinas’ assets have also contributed to delivering on its social objective through ILTIZAM.

Since 2016, ILTIZAM has assisted in alleviating the burden of the underserved Bumiputera communities, through its three pillars namely entrepreneurship, education and community.

Efforts under this ambit include providing job opportunities to unemployed graduates and assisting micro and small entrepreneurs, as well as contributing necessities to the underserved groups.
